How can we leverage technology to foster empathy and active listening in a digitally-driven society while also ensuring that genuine human connections and face-to-face interactions remain a priority in order to avoid increased feelings of isolation and disconnection?
We can leverage technology by creating platforms that encourage meaningful conversations and emotional expression, such as virtual support groups or empathy-building apps. Additionally, using virtual reality technology can help simulate real-life scenarios that promote empathy and understanding. However, it is crucial to balance these digital interactions with opportunities for face-to-face interactions, such as community events or workshops, to maintain genuine human connections and prevent feelings of isolation and disconnection. Ultimately, a combination of technology and in-person interactions can help create a more empathetic and connected society.
